Dysfunctional thinking
Disrupted thought processing in ventral striatum (negative symptoms) and temporal/cingulate gyri (positive symptoms).
Metarepresentation dysfunction
Disruption of ability to reflect on own thoughts and behaviour leads to thinking that own actions and thoughts are being carried out by someone else.
Central Control dysfunction
Having derailment of thoughts because a word triggers associations and the person CANNOT SUPPRESS automatic thoughts.
(+) Supporting Research - Stirling et al (Stroop test) (CCD)
All participants had to say the correct colour the words in the list were written in.
Schizophrenic participants had a larger standard deviation, meaning their results were more spread out and further away from the mean.
(+) Supporting Research - Bentall: categories and examples (MRD)
Participants came up with their own examples. Participants then asked to recall whether or not a word from one category was from their list or the researchers list.
Found that Sz patients who had hallucinations performed worse, then Sz without hallucinations and non Sz patients did best.
